    Safety & Security Advisor

    Philadelphia - Philadelphia, PA 19145

    Overview

    Salary Range $18.54 - $18.54 Hourly Position Type Full Time Category Other

    Description

    Keep the peace, enforce the standard, and make a real impact.

    As a Safety and Security Advisor at the Philadelphia Job Corps Center you will play a key role in maintaining campus safety, supervising student behavior, and ensuring accountability across the center.

    Key Responsibilities:
    • Follow all integrity guidelines and ensure accurate, ethical handling of student data
    • Maintain a safe and secure environment through routine monitoring and security presence
    • Conduct safety inspections of facilities and equipment to identify potential hazards
    • Investigate accidents and incidents, complete reports, and recommend corrective actions
    • Enforce safety regulations and respond promptly to emergencies
    • Monitor student activity, accountability, and behavior across campus
    • Manage visitor control and overall center security operations
    • Conduct routine security tours and assist with dorm inspections and contraband searches as needed
    • Maintain cleanliness and safety of center facilities and property
    • Provide support across residential, recreation, and transportation areas as needed
    • Supervise and mentor students, modeling appropriate behavior and enforcing standards
    • Collaborate with staff across departments to ensure effective student supervision and services
    • Communicate clearly in reports and with team members; contribute to problem-solving and decision-making
    • Plan and prioritize tasks to meet deadlines while maintaining high-quality work standards
    • Perform other duties as assigned
    Qualifications

    Minimum Requirements:

    • High School Diploma or equivalent
    • Valid in-state Driver's License with ability to meet company insurability requirements

    Preferred:

    • Experience in Job Corps or a similar youth development program
    • Advanced education or specialized training

    Physical Requirements:

    • Ability to sit, stand, walk, climb, and move throughout the facility regularly
    • Capable of lifting, pushing, or pulling up to 40 pounds (or recognizing when assistance is needed)
    • Ability to perform physical tasks such as reaching, stooping, and crouching
